Steve & Christine, owners of our first hybrid boat, have reluctantly decided to sell due to a deteriorating health condition. “Stray Not Far” is a 58’6” semi-trad narrowboat with reverse layout and the enhanced Hybrid Marine system. She is gas-free and has a fully electric galley including induction hob. She…
